LAHORE: Chief of Army Staff (COAS) General Syed Asim Munir has said that there can be no compromise or deal with the planners and architects of the May 9 tragedy, calling it a dark chapter in our history.
As per the Inter-Services Public Relations (ISPR), the COAS made these remarks while addressing the garrison officers and soldiers at Corps Headquarters Lahore.
Gen. Syed Asim Munir said that May 9, 2023, will undoubtedly be a dark day in the history of Pakistan when “deliberately misguided and self-serving miscreants” desecrated the martyrs’ memorials and attacked the symbols of the state and national unity.
He said that due to these heinous acts of criminal violence, the enemies of Pakistan were given an opportunity to make fun of the state and the nation. The Army Chief regretted that now the same conspirators are shamelessly trying to distort the narrative and involve the state in this heinous attempt.
COAS said that, on the directions of the Supreme Court of Pakistan, those gullible elements who did not understand the real motive behind this criminal activity and were used as cannon fodder for the political ambitions of the masterminds have already been given a reasonable benefit of doubt.

However, the army chief made it clear that the’real leaders’ who now present themselves as victims will be held accountable for their actions, especially when they are found to have indulged in and indulged in organized violence and sabotage. There is irrefutable evidence.
The COAS assured the officers and men of the Pakistan Army that no one would be allowed to disrespect the martyrs, their families, or the institution. On May 9, planners, facilitators, and perpetrators will be brought to justice according to the law.
The Army Chief said that our patience in not responding to daily provocations regarding brazen violations of the Constitution has its limits and should never be considered a weakness.

The COAS commended the soldiers for their service to the nation and appreciated their professionalism. He emphasized that the enemy forces and their supporters have created digital terrorism and are trying hard to create a divide between the armed forces and the people of Pakistan through lies, fake news, and propaganda. He expressed his determination that the ambitions of all these forces would be thwarted with the support of the nation.
General Syed Asim Munir said that every soldier and officer of the Pakistan Army, irrespective of any other affiliation or priorities, gives priority to his duties and responsibilities and continues to make immense sacrifices on a daily basis.
